在Web前端领域,技术日新月异,React和Vue作为两大主流框架,一直备受开发者青睐。本文将带您深入了解这两大框架的发展趋势,以及如何掌握它们,实现高效开发。
React框架:引领前端开发新潮流
React是由Facebook于2013年开源的一个用于构建用户界面的JavaScript库。它采用虚拟DOM(Virtual DOM)技术,使得DOM操作更加高效,同时也降低了开发难度。
React发展趋势
- TypeScript的普及:随着TypeScript在JavaScript社区中的普及,越来越多的React项目开始采用TypeScript进行开发,以提高代码的可维护性和可读性。
- Hooks的兴起:Hooks是React 16.8版本引入的新特性,它允许在不编写类的情况下使用状态和其他React特性。Hooks简化了组件的开发,使得函数组件也能拥有状态和生命周期。
- 函数组件的崛起:随着Hooks的推出,函数组件逐渐取代类组件成为主流。函数组件更加简洁,易于理解和维护。
掌握React高效开发的秘诀
- 熟悉React基础知识:掌握React的组件、状态、生命周期、事件处理等基本概念。
- 掌握React Router:React Router是React的官方路由库,用于实现单页面应用(SPA)的路由功能。
- 学习TypeScript:TypeScript可以帮助你编写更健壮、更易于维护的代码。
- 使用Hooks:熟练运用Hooks,提高组件的复用性和可维护性。
Vue框架:渐进式JavaScript框架
Vue.js是由前Google工程师尤雨溪于2014年创建的一个渐进式JavaScript框架。它旨在帮助开发者构建用户界面和单页面应用。
Vue发展趋势
- Vue 3的发布:Vue 3在2020年发布,带来了诸多改进,如性能提升、更好的类型支持、Composition API等。
- Vue生态的完善:随着Vue生态的不断完善,越来越多的第三方库和工具支持Vue,如Vuex、Vue Router、Element UI等。
- Vue的国际化:Vue在多个国家和地区得到广泛应用,支持多种语言,为全球开发者提供便利。
掌握Vue高效开发的秘诀
- 熟悉Vue基础知识:掌握Vue的指令、组件、生命周期、响应式系统等基本概念。
- 学习Vuex:Vuex是Vue的官方状态管理库,用于管理大型应用的状态。
- 使用Vue Router:Vue Router是Vue的官方路由库,用于实现SPA的路由功能。
- 掌握Element UI等UI框架:Element UI等UI框架可以帮助你快速搭建美观、易用的界面。
总结
React和Vue作为当前最流行的前端框架,各有优势。掌握它们,可以帮助你实现高效开发。在选择框架时,可以根据项目需求、团队熟悉度等因素进行考虑。希望本文能帮助你更好地了解这两大框架,为你的前端开发之路添砖加瓦。
